Highlights of Crestmoor Park

Parks, schools, dining, and what makes this neighborhood special

🌳 Crestmoor Park

The sprawling Crestmoor Park, bounded by Monaco Parkway and 6th Avenue, serves as the neighborhood's crown jewel with lush open fields, tennis courts, playgrounds, and scenic paths for walking or jogging, making it a central gathering place for picnics, outdoor yoga, and community events.

🏫 Carson Elementary School

Situated on Holly Street, Carson Elementary is a highly regarded public elementary school known for its close-knit community, dedicated staff, and academic excellence, attracting families to the Crestmoor neighborhood who value quality education within walking distance.

🍽️ Park Burger Hilltop

Located nearby at Holly and 6th Avenue, Park Burger Hilltop is a local favorite offering creative burgers, draft beers, and casual outdoor seating, drawing Crestmoor residents looking for a relaxed dining spot after a day in the park.

🛒 6th & Holly Shopping Center

Just minutes from Crestmoor's heart, the 6th & Holly Shopping Center features essential conveniences like a grocery store, boutique fitness studios, cozy cafes, and neighborhood restaurants that cater to daily needs without venturing far from home.

🚴 Quiet Residential Bike Routes

Crestmoor is celebrated for its wide, tree-lined streets and calm residential bike routes, especially along Cedar Avenue and Monaco Parkway, which attract cyclists and strollers for safe, scenic rides and leisurely neighborhood exploration.
